Attic Conversion or Second-Storey Extension — Why not Just Move?
If you need more space, many homeowners think their best option is to upgrade to a bigger house, but this is not without its hidden costs, which include:
- Real estate advertising fees and commissions – Listing a home for sale demand substantial marketing activities, from online listings to professional photography to agent commissions.
- Cost of moving — Packing, hauling, and unpacking your things can be expensive and stressful.
- Mortgage refinancing fees — Moving to a larger home usually involves a change in mortgage, which may lead to extra interest payments and fees.
- Legal and conveyancing fees – The fees involved in selling your existing property and buying a new one can be quite costly.
- Bridging costs – Budget constraints could arise if you need to buy a new home before you sell your old one, resulting in added burden during the relocation process.
Compared to the costs associated with an attic conversion or second-story addition, the choice is obvious. Design & Planning
Once we determine that your attic is suitable for conversion, we move into the design phase. Our expert team will develop a detailed plan that includes:
- Room Layout & Staircase Placement – Creating a functional space while making the best use of available height and structure.
- Lighting & Ventilation – Recommending skylights, dormer windows, or alternative solutions for natural light and airflow.
- Insulation & Energy Efficiency – Ensuring your attic remains comfortable year-round with the right insulation materials.
- Electrical & Plumbing Considerations – Factoring in power points, lighting, heating, cooling, or even a small bathroom if needed.
We also handle all permit applications and approvals required for your attic conversion, ensuring a smooth process.


Construction & Installation
With designs finalised and permits in place, we begin construction. Our team follows a structured approach to ensure minimal disruption to your home:
- Structural Reinforcement – Strengthening floor joists and roof rafters to support the new space.
- Staircase Installation – Installing a safe, functional staircase that blends seamlessly with your home’s design.
- Insulation & Ventilation – Adding high-quality insulation and proper airflow systems for maximum comfort.
- Electrical & Plumbing – Installing power outlets, lighting, and any necessary plumbing fixtures.
- Finishing Touches – Painting, flooring, trims, and final styling to complete the transformation.
- Final Inspection – A thorough check to ensure all work meets safety standards and your expectations.

An attic conversion involves transforming an underutilised roof space into a functional room or storage area. In Melbourne’s competitive property market, an attic conversion can increase your home’s living area without requiring an external extension. It’s an excellent way to create a new bedroom, home office, playroom, or entertainment zone—adding both utility and market value to your property.
Real estate trends show that extra usable square footage significantly boosts a home’s resale value. Prospective buyers in Melbourne often look for homes that offer flexibility and modern amenities. By converting your attic, you make a strong impression on potential buyers, demonstrating thoughtful use of space and careful attention to detail—both key factors in property valuation.
In many cases, yes. Melbourne councils typically require building permits for structural changes, especially if you’re modifying the roofline or adding dormer windows. The timeline depends on the complexity of your project. Straightforward conversions with minimal structural work may take a few weeks, while larger projects (adding dormers, reinforcing floors, or integrating plumbing) can extend to a few months. Costs vary depending on factors like the size of your attic, structural requirements, chosen materials, and whether you’re including a bathroom or kitchen area. Reinforcing joists, installing proper insulation, and adding custom features can also affect the price. Not all attics are immediately suitable for conversion. Key elements include sufficient headroom (usually at least 2.1 metres, but it can vary), stable floor joists, and a roof design that supports comfortable movement. Proper insulation and ventilation are critical. Melbourne’s climate can be hot in summer and cool in winter, making quality insulation essential for temperature regulation. Adequate ventilation prevents moisture build-up, safeguarding against mould and mildew. Other considerations include natural lighting through skylights or dormer windows, as well as efficient electrical, heating, and cooling systems for year-round comfort.
Some disruption is inevitable, particularly when installing a new staircase or reinforcing floor joists. However, an attic conversion is generally less intrusive compared to extensions that alter the building’s footprint.
